Examples of Drug Charges in Western New York

  • Possession of drug paraphernalia
  • Possession with intent of distribution with the exception of less than 28.5 grams of marijuana.
  • Anabolic steroids dealing
  • Growing marijuana
  • Intent to sell narcotics within 1500 feet of a school or housing project
  • Operating a drug-making facility
